WPML 1.3.4 – Configurable posts menu

October 13th, 2009 by

The top navigation lists the site’s pages. It includes a special entry for the blog posts.

Before this change, the posts menu was always the last item in the top navigation. The child items were always the categories.

Now, the posts menu can include the list of categories, recent blog posts or nothing (just the top menu). Its position is determined by the page order and the page title.
